Leeds United not interested in Atletico Mineiro defender Guilherme Arana

Leeds United are not pursuing a move for Atletico Mineiro left-back Guilherme Arana, according to Ricardo Alencar.

Alencar, who is a journalist at Brazilian media outlet Canal Galotube, has poured cold water on any links to the 24-year-old.

There were reports suggesting that the Whites had tabled a €23million (£19.5million) bid for the Brazil international, but they were quick to be dispelled by the local media.

Via his personal Twitter account, Alencar addressed rumours of a bid being tabled, “According to a source I talked to from within Atletico there is absolutely nothing about Guilherme Arana at Leeds United.”

Need a defender

While Arana is not likely to come to Elland Road in January, as this link seems to be made up, there is a need for Leeds to sign a defender.

Liam Cooper is out injured and Robin Koch has looked shaky on his return from injury.

With Diego Llorente also not at his best, there is a clear lack of quality at the heart of Leeds’ defence.

It’s no surprise that they’re shipping in goals left, right and centre to some of the league’s best teams.

Even playing the likes of Kalvin Phillips and Luke Ayling out of position there does not seem to have worked properly for Marcelo Bielsa.

Arana is a left-back by trade and with Junior Firpo only joining in the summer, we don’t think that there will be any hurry to replace him.

However, a new centre-back has to be the need of the hour along with a central midfielder, or else Leeds face a very real possibility of facing the drop at the end of the season.
